Andrés de la Cuesta (died 1564) was a Roman Catholic prelate who served as Bishop of León (1557–1564). [1]
On 10 December 1557, Andrés de la Cuesta was appointed during the papacy of Pope Paul IV as Bishop of León. [1] In 1558, he was consecrated bishop. [1] He served as Bishop of León until his death in 1564. [1]
